Abstract
564,428. Magnetos. LUCAS, Ltd., J., and WHITEHOUSE, H. E. March 22, 1943, No. 4601. [Class 35] A fly-wheel magneto, particularly for use on motor cycles, comprises a hollow stator e, Figs. 1 and 2, having permanent magnets f and laminated or other iron parts g carrying windings h and provided with salient poles j. A hollow fly-wheel k, secured to the crank-shaft or other engine-driven shaft d, has a peiiphery surrounding the stator and carrying on its inner surface an iron pole system m, preferably laminated, adapted to co-operate with the stator poles for effecting the required magnetic flux changes through the windings. The stator, which may have a number of windings for supplying current for different purposes, is carried by a plate a secured to the engine casing by bolts b. An interrupter n is mounted within the stator and is actuated by a cam p. In the modified construction shown in Fig. 3, the magneto is mounted within a housing q formed on the engine casing and the rim of the flywheel k extends outwardly over the stator, which is carried by a removable cover r of the housing. The shaft d is supported by a bearing s carried by a bracket on the stator, which bracket also serves as a support for the interrupter which is operated by the cam p arranged on the end of the shaft.
